If you've ever given blood or had your blood tested, you've gotten a glimpse of what phlebotomists do. Laboratories employ phlebotomists to gather quality blood samples from patients and produce reliable evaluation result in the lab--from toxin screenings and cholesterol counts, to evaluations for viruses and bacterial diseases. In the simplest terms, phlebotomy is the removal of blood from the body by means of a needle and some type of collection apparatus. The procedure is performed thousands of times daily in large medical facilities and is delegated to a group of people who specialize in gathering and processing specimens.
